Prospecting — what’s expected
Prospecting with Outlaws MC North Wales is not easy and it is not guaranteed.
It requires:
- commitment over time
- respect for structure and boundaries
- reliability and consistency
- the ability to listen, learn, and conduct yourself properly
Nothing is rushed and nothing is promised. Prospecting is about proving who you are, not saying who you think you are.
This life is not for everyone. Realising that early is better than pretending.
